Water and proteins are the two constituents that make up most of the weight of a cell. Water serves as the primary solvent for cellular processes, while proteins play key roles in structure, function, and regulation within the cell.

Pistachios have a Weight Watchers PointsPlus value of about 4 points per ounce (approximately 49 nuts). However, the exact points can vary based on portion size and specific Weight Watchers guidelines. It's always best to refer to the most current Weight Watchers materials or app for the most accurate information.

There was no "Most Wanted" list in the 1920s. The first FBI list of "10 most Wanted Fugitives" was issued in March 1950.
